The Collaboration: A Game Changer for Apparel Exports

The Bangladesh Garment Manufacturers and Exporters Association (BGMEA) and the Bangladesh Textile Mills Association (BTMA) have announced a remarkable partnership aimed at achieving a $100 billion export goal by 2030. This strategic alliance is set against a backdrop of increasing global demand for textiles, placing Bangladesh at the forefront of the apparel industry. The initiative underscores the importance of collaboration in navigating challenges and boosting overall productivity.
